Heavy rainfall is not the only cause of flooding. Internal concerns like burst pipes as well as overflows can cause emergency flooding. This will additionally cause damage to your home. Failure to address the problem will rise the damages as well as boost the chances of mold and mildew growth. Go on checking out to figure out what you can when handling emergency situation flooding.

1. Turn Off Main Water Shutoff

Pipelines can burst due to cold temperatures, high pressure, clog, water heating unit concerns, and also other variables. No matter the cause, you must act rapidly to ensure permeable house products, appliances, and also home furnishings do not take in the water, resulting in damages.

2. Shut down the Circuit Breaker

Water is a conductor, and also if it reaches your electric outlets, it can cause injuries or fatalities. Maintain the power off up until excess water is gone.

3. Relocate Essential Damp Times

When it involves conserving your home furnishings and appliances, time is important. You have to relocate whatever sharpen valuables you can from the afflicted area to a completely dry place. This deters additional damages because the longer they soak in water, the more extensive the issue.

4. File the Extent of Damages

Make note of all the damage caused by the burst pipeline. You can jot down notes, take pictures, and accumulate video clips. This is a great means to offer evidence to gather cases on your home insurance coverage. With documentation, you can additionally get a clear photo of the extent of the damages.

5. Get Rid Of Water ASAP

You should eliminate excess water as soon as possible. Should there be a large amount of standing water, you may require a water pump for extraction. You can rent this devices if you do not possess one. If it's late at night, the convention bucket technique also works. Use a number of jugs and manual work to take it out. When very little water is left, you can absorb the rest with old t shirts or towels. You might likewise need to remove broken materials like carpetings and also rugs.

6. Dry the Area

You can likewise establish up electrical followers as well as placed them in the greatest setup. A dehumidifier also works in taking out dampness to prevent mildew and mold and mildews.

7. Deal with Specialists

When you suffer comprehensive water damage because of emergency situation flooding from a burst pipe, you can deal with a restoration professional to rebuild and also remodel your residence. Above all, do not forget to call a credible plumbing to repair the ruptured pipe and also check the remainder of your piping system. Or else, all your clean-up will be rendered pointless.

Surviving the Imperfect Tornado: Tips for Emergency Preparations



If you live in a storm-prone location, you need to be utilized by now on what to do, where to go and also what to have to be gotten ready for poor climate. If you're not used to getting pounded by high winds as well as difficult rainfall, you probably do not have an idea just how finest to encounter a storm situation.

For beginners, tornados do not simply come without a caution. Weather stations keep an eye on the ambience all the time. If a storm is feasible, they will release two sorts of warnings:

Storm watch-- is released when there is a possible tornado in your area. You probably will be experiencing a dark, over cast skies, an abnormally gusty day and also some rainfall. The storm might or might not come, but this is the time to maintain tuned to your regional radio for information and updates.

Storm caution-- is provided when a tornado is headed towards your location. By that time, the streets might be flooded as well as website traffic is bad. You don't want to be captured in your automobile in poor climate.

Snowstorm-- usually happens in winter season as well as suggests heavy snow, strong winds as well as wind chill. When a caution is provided, prevent traveling as much as possible and also remain indoors. There is no use exposing yourself outdoors where you might obtain caught in traffic or in areas where you will be hard to get to or even worse, discover.

Points don't always go negative throughout tornados, yet climate is unforeseeable and also anything can happen. To help you prepare for a storm emergency, below are a few pointers:

Dress up.
Wear sufficient garments to maintain yourself cozy. Warm might not be offered in your house so get added layers as well as blankets to maintain your body temperature sufficiently. Have your mittens, gloves, hats, socks as well as boots ready as well.

Have food prepared.
Emergency stipulations are a must throughout tornado emergencies. Make sure you stock on no-cook food, canned food, some sweet and also various other non-perishable things. As well as do not forget can openers, scissors or tools. If the storm gets too bad and the streets are flooded, you will certainly have a problem heading out to the grocery store stores. Besides, shops could be closed.

Maintain bottles of water convenient. Tidy water might be tough to come by during really poor problems and also the most awful thing you can do is suffer from dehydration due to the fact that you were not prepared. Keep a supply of a minimum of one gallon for every person each day that will last for 3 to 4 days.

Fill up the tub.
You'll require a lot more water for washing as well as purging the bathrooms. When the power is out, your water pump will not run, so best fill your tub, water containers as well as jugs with water. If you have little kids in the house, take safety measures by covering deep containers and keeping youngsters far from the shower room unless essential.

Emergency situation set
Have a clinical or first kit ready as well as make certain it's freshly-stocked. It ought to have anti-bacterials, gauzes, cotton balls, Q-tips, medicated plasters as well as needed medications. It's likewise a great concept to have an additional kit in your car.

If anybody in your family is under special medicine, make sure you have sufficient products to last till after the storm is over and medication shops are open.

Lights off
Expect power failures during tornado emergencies. You won't have any type of electrical power, so stock on candles, flashlights as well as emergency situation lights. Have added fresh batteries and suits in case you run out.

If you can not switch on the TV, have a battery-powered radio tuned in to a terminal that covers your location. Media will certainly monitor the storm and will keep you updated.

You might require hot water during the duration when power is not yet readily available, so maintain a little tank of gas around simply in case. Your outdoor gas grill will certainly do perfectly.

Get an alternating shelter.
If you assume your residence will experience substantially, it's a great idea to consider an alternate shelter. Maybe an discharge facility or one more house or structure that is much safer. Ensure you have adequate gas in your storage tank in case you need to leave your house and also step someplace. Keep to a greater ground where you have much better chances of being secure and also dry.
